Analyst - On-site IT Support
The candidate will ensure the proper functioning of personal computing and office technology so that members of the law firm practice and business professionals can most efficiently and effectively accomplish business tasks. Receiving, prioritising, documenting, and actively resolving customer requests and escalations from the Technology Help Desk. Problem resolution will involve the use of incident management tools (ServiceNow), as well as hands-on support at the on-site level. Provide technical support for the Firm's application portfolio including Microsoft Office and a broad array of specialized applications that serve the law practice and administration; maintain a deep understanding of the capabilities of each application in the portfolio. Conduct new joiner orientation covering the essential elements of the Firm's end user computing environment. Perform hands-on technical support, including installing and upgrading software, installing hardware, managing mobile devices and configuring applications. Own and drive issues to resolution including escalation to specialized resources within the broader IT organization; remain engaged on issues until resolution and manages support incidents in the Firm's incident management solution. Provide Tier 2 technical support for client facilities such as video conferencing and audio conferencing services. Lead, coordinate and participate in improvement initiatives as they relate to the on-site IT computing environment and service delivery. Serve as an advocate for the organization’s information security management system; assist members of the law practice and business professionals to work efficiently within the ISMS framework. Test fixes to ensure problems have been adequately resolved. Perform post-resolution follow-up to end user requests. Evaluate documented resolutions and analyses trends for ways to prevent future problems. Field incoming requests from members of the law practice and business professionals via both telephone and e-mail in a courteous manner. Build rapport with the members of the law practice and business professionals. Perform preventative maintenance, including checking and cleaning of workstations, printers, and peripherals. Prioritise and escalate problems (when required). Record, track, and document problem-solving processes, including all successful and unsuccessful decisions made, and actions taken, through to final resolution. Apply diagnostic utilities to aid in troubleshooting. Access software updates, drivers, knowledge bases, and frequently asked question resources on the Internet to aid in problem resolution. Understand the essential responsibilities of the position and work continuously to build and improve the skills necessary to be proficient in the role. Serve as a back up to other IT Support Analysts (both local and remote) as needed. Serve as a lead Audio Visual SME for live meetings and events held onsite or at remote locations as requested. Support, operate and maintain AV equipment for live meetings and events. Provide support and demonstrate expert knowledge for online webinar tools and applications. Ensure effective communication with Managers and IT staff. Provide high quality customer service to all staff. Be responsive and reliable for driving issues to resolution.
